DescriptionHalf-length portrait of a young woman. She appears to be seated and is wearing a dress made of tulle or some other diaphanous material. A shawl made of similar material is fastened in front with a bow. Flowers are tucked in a broad ribbon band in her hair. With her left hand, she holds a rose with its leaves and a bud to the side of her face. A bracelet of beads or pearls with a metal clasp is on her left wrist.
